SHELBY, OH (CRAWFORD COUNTY NOW)—Pioneer Career and Technology Center hosted the 55th Annual All Board Member-Administrator Dinner on March 25, 2026. The event celebrated talented students showcasing their skills while highlighting the strong partnerships among Pioneer’s member school districts. Honorary guests included students and their families, along with Board members, Administrators, and Superintendents from each district, recognizing their continued support and collaboration in student success.
The annual dinner was held at Pioneer in the Gale J. Leimbach Arena, with a meal prepared and served by students in the Culinary Arts program. The evening began with Pioneer preschool students leading the Pledge of Allegiance, and tables were enhanced with centerpieces created by the Horticulture program.
A highlight of the evening was the Student Showcase Presentations, where students from each partner school demonstrated their skills and shared their experiences in their respective programs. The following students presented:
• Violet Auck, Buckeye Central – Home Remodeling
• Bryley Bryden, Bucyrus – Medical Technologies
• Mitchell Perkins, Colonel Crawford – Industrial Diesel
• Haylee Seymour, Crestline – Early Childhood Education
• Tori Kidney, Crestview – Dental Assisting
• Norah Blevins, Galion – Cosmetology
• Isabela Martinez, Lexington – Welding
• Braydon Francis, Lucas – Precision Machining
• Johnna Tolley, Northmor – Teaching Professions
• Liam Burns, Ontario – Industrial Maintenance
• Grant Anderson, Plymouth – Meat & Animal Science
• Atticus George, Shelby – Culinary Arts
• Madelyn Copsey, Willard – First Responders
• Chris Vaughn, Wynford – Automotive Technology
